[MySQL] et PHPMyAdmin

et PHPMyAdmin [MySQL] - SQL/NoSQL - Programmation

Marsh Posté le 28-01-2003 à 18:51:19    

Voila j'ai une mandrake 9, avec Mysql 3.23.53 dessus et PHP 4.2.3
J'utilise PHPMyAdmin 2.3.2 tout contionne nikel mais un message d'erreur ou d'avertissement me pose soucis

Code :
  1. Erreur
  2. Certaines fonctionnalités ayant trait aux tables reliées sont désactivées.


 
cela veux dire que Mysql est utilisé comme SGBD et non pas comme SGBDR en faite j'ai pas activé l'option Relationnelle ?
 
Est-ce grave?
Si je l'active quelle en seront les conséquences sur mes BD actuelle ?
Est-ce que ce apporte quelque chose de plus (rapidité,...)?
 
J'accepte toute les réponses constructuve, les autres s'abstenir  :jap:  


---------------
Tout à commencé par un rêve...
Reply

Marsh Posté le 28-01-2003 à 18:51:19   

Reply

Marsh Posté le 28-01-2003 à 18:58:19    

donc c bien ca, l'option relationnelle n'est pas activé.
 
J'ai trouvé ca :

Code :
  1. $cfg['Servers'][$i]['pmadb'] string
  2. Starting with version 2.3.0 phpMyAdmin offers a lot of features to work with master / foreign - tables. To use those as well as the bookmark feature you will need to create a new db.
  3. To use this functionality as superuser create a new database:
  4. create a new database for phpmyadmin:
  5.   CREATE DATABASE phpmyadmin;
  6. Note that "controluser" must have SELECT, INSERT, UPDATE and DELETE privileges on this database. Here is a query to set up those privileges (using "phpmyadmin" as the database name, and "pma" as the controluser):
  7.   GRANT SELECT,INSERT,UPDATE,DELETE ON phpmyadmin.* to 'pma'@'localhost';
  8. do not give any other user rights on this database.
  9. enter the databasename in $cfg['Servers'][$i]['pmadb']


 
mais je c pas trop à koi ca correspond


---------------
Tout à commencé par un rêve...
Reply

Marsh Posté le 28-01-2003 à 19:07:34    

je pense que les clés étrangeres sont l'une des nelle fonctionnalité de mysql 4.1 et qu'avant elles était là pour un soucis de compatibilité.
update ton serveur mysql ptet ?

Reply

Marsh Posté le 28-01-2003 à 19:13:21    

la version 4 n'est qu'en version gamma, je n'evolu que vers des version stable !!
et puis de toute façon, ca fonctionne depuis 6 mois comme ca !!
 
mais le soucis vient de la configuration de PHPMyAdmin


---------------
Tout à commencé par un rêve...
Reply

Marsh Posté le 28-01-2003 à 19:49:06    

c'est une fonctionnalité de phpmyadmin pour "simuler" les clés étrangères.
Elles sont supportées en natif par mysql 3.23.xx / 4.x si tu utilises le format de table InnoDB


Message édité par joce le 28-01-2003 à 19:49:28
Reply

Marsh Posté le 28-01-2003 à 19:56:34    

Ca apporte donc rien au niveau perf ou autre !!
merci pour t'es lumiéres JOCE


---------------
Tout à commencé par un rêve...
Reply

Marsh Posté le 28-01-2003 à 20:28:50    

le relationnel ? non ca n'apporte rien.
Par contre Innodb en lui même est performant et est à préférer si tu as bcp de select qui bloque les tables avec bcp d'insertion en même temps. (Innodb fait du row locking alors que MyISAM fait du table locking)

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ed